      Description

      Tufin is a PE-backed, high-growth cybersecurity company helping enterprises manage and secure complex networks at scale. We are seeking an Enterprise Sales Manager to accelerate new logo acquisition and revenue growth within an assigned region. This role is ideal for a sales leader who thrives in fast-paced environments, values accountability, and wants to make a measurable impact on company growth.

      What You'll Do..

      • Drive new logo revenue within an assigned region, playing a critical role in scaling a PE-backed, high-growth organization.
      • Build, manage, and convert a robust pipeline of enterprise opportunities, owning the full sales cycle from prospecting through close.
      • Execute a disciplined, metrics-driven sales approach aligned to aggressive growth and revenue targets.
      • Engage senior and C-level stakeholders to understand strategic priorities and position Tufin as a mission-critical solution.
      • Translate complex security and networking challenges into clear, differentiated value for enterprise customers.
      • Partner cross-functionally with Marketing, Channel, Sales Engineering, and Leadership to accelerate regional growth.
      • Deliver consistent short-term results while establishing repeatable, long-term revenue streams.
      • Represent Tufin at key industry events, customer meetings, and partner engagements.


      Requirements

      Who You Are...

      • 5+ years of experience selling enterprise software solutions to senior and executive-level buyers.
      • Demonstrated success in new logo acquisition within fast-paced, growth-oriented environments.
      • Experience selling security, networking, or complex enterprise technology solutions.
      • Strong understanding of enterprise buying cycles and multi-stakeholder decision processes.
      • Proven ability to operate with autonomy, prioritize effectively, and deliver results against ambitious targets.
      • Familiarity with sales forecasting, pipeline management, and CRM tools (e.g., Salesforce, Oracle).
      • Clear, confident communication skills across executive conversations and formal presentations.
      • Collaborative mindset with the ability to influence and align internal teams and external partners.
      • Willingness to travel as needed, including overnight travel.
